-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report
I'm trying to make a family with a curved window pane (no frames just yet - that will come later) that matches the curvature of the wall it is in via an instance parameter. I'd like to do two things:
1. The user manually matches the host wall radius with an instance parameter (unless it's possible to have a reporting parameter?)
2. The user sets the width of the window (not represented as a glass pane) which is a chord across the arc of the window. Because the window itself is supposed to sit at an inset from the outer wall edge the hole is larger at the outer radius and smaller at the inner radius of the wall relative to the stated width of the window.
I try to use reference arcs to constrain the void and pane. Later, I intend to use sweeps for the window frame.
I can't seem to get to work several things:
1. The void isn't properly aligned to the inner/outer edges of the wall so it doesn't fully penetrate the curved wall.
2. The pane isn't the proper width if measured as a chord (straight line) from one end to the other.
3. The inset doesn't match the distance from the outer edge of the wall. This issue is likely a consequence of 1. The inset is correct relative to the edge of the void.
See attached project (R2021) with 2 instances of the window family in 2 curved walls.
Solved! Go to Solution.